I think Raina is some sort of arty-literary type, I think Pais-based?. She is mentioned in Jarvis' book in the acknowledgements as helping him choose which lyrics to include. She was also on the Sunday Service a couple of weeks back in a recording of the story for the day, the one where a couple discuss their relationship problems over the answerphone in a rather officious manner!
